3 Marketing Trends for 2018 That Will Make Life Very Grim for Marketeers Locked In the Status Quo
Looking back over the past decade, it's fair to say that Jan. 9, 2007, marked the dawn of a new marketing era. It was on that day that a very proud Steve Jobs introduced his paradigm-shifting brainchild, the iPhone, to a world that couldn't possibly have imagined how drastically this handheld computer would alter communication. Today, statistics show that 25 percent of smartphone owners ages 18–44 "can't remember not having their phone with them." These devices are, after all, a primary source of information, providing real-time content that drives decision making. Brands now think in "mobile-first" terms when building websites and related apps. And social media is eclipsing traditional news outlets in the dissemination of current affairs.
